Is Your Cofounder Holding You Back? An Honest Skill Checklist to Build a Stronger Startup
by Sorakthun Ly, Founder
The numbers don't lie. Startups with complementary cofounding teams have a significantly higher success rate. They make better decisions, navigate challenges faster, and attract investors more easily. If your startup feels stuck, it might be time to consider whether you have the right skills onboard.
This article isn't about personal attacks; it's about identifying the crucial skills your startup needs and helping you, as a founder, make informed decisions for the benefit of the business.
Technical Expertise: Can at least one co-founder build/manage the core product or service?
The heart of your startup is what you're offering - a product, a service, a platform. In the early stages, someone needs the ability not just to envision this but to make it a reality. This requires technical expertise in the relevant field:
- Software Development: If your startup centers on an app, website, or complex software, coding knowledge is paramount. This could be web development, mobile development, or expertise in specific frameworks. Understanding programming enables you to create the first basic version of your software, even if it needs refinement later on.
- Hardware Engineering: Physical products need prototyping, design, and an understanding of manufacturing processes. Do you have the skills to create a workable model, source the right materials, and design for cost-effective production?
- Industry-Specific Knowledge: Healthcare startups might need deep medical expertise, AI startups benefit from machine learning or data science backgrounds, and so on. Technical expertise doesn't operate in a vacuum; it needs to be paired with understanding the problem you're solving and your target market's specific needs.
Why It's Critical:
- Early Prototyping: You need to demonstrate that your idea has the potential to work, even in its most basic form. A functional prototype, even a rough one, is infinitely more compelling to potential investors and early customers than just a concept on paper.
- Controlling Costs: Startups live and die based on their runway. Every dollar you spend on external developers is less for marketing, building your team, or keeping the lights on. In-house technical ability lets you bootstrap for longer.
- Iterating Quickly: Early feedback is essential. Having a technical cofounder means being able to adjust your product rapidly based on user responses. Outsourcing this process adds time and expense to each iteration cycle.
- "Speaking the Language": Even if you plan on bringing on more developers later, having technical fluency in the founding team lets you communicate your vision to any technical team members you add. It also helps you assess their skills and ensure they're the right fit.
Business Acumen: Market Understanding, Financial Modeling, Strategic Planning, Sales Experience
A great idea isn't enough. To survive and thrive, your startup needs sound business sense. This encompasses several areas:
Market Understanding
- Customer Personas: Who exactly are you solving a problem for? Be specific, going beyond just demographics. What are their pain points, their current solutions, and what would make them switch to your startup's offering?
- Market Size and Trends: How large is the potential market for your product or service? Is it growing or shrinking? Identifying these trends helps you evaluate if your idea has the potential to scale.
- Competitive Analysis: Don't just list competitors. Analyze their strengths and weaknesses. How will you differentiate yourself? What's your unique advantage?
Financial Modeling
- Revenue Streams: How will you make money? Subscriptions, sales, licensing, or a combination?
- Cost Structure: Be realistic about ALL costs: materials, development, marketing, salaries, etc. Many startups underestimate how much it takes to get off the ground.
- Break-even Analysis: When can your startup cover its costs and become profitable? Understanding this helps you manage your cash flow and set realistic growth expectations.
Strategic Planning
- SMART Goals: Specific, Measurable, Achievable, Relevant, Time-bound. Have short-term and long-term goals to guide your actions.
- Milestones and KPIs: What key steps need to happen to reach your goals? What metrics will you track to measure success (user signups, revenue, etc.)?
- Resource Allocation: Startups are always short on time and money. Strategic planning helps ensure that your limited resources are deployed where they'll have the most impact.
Sales Experience
- Lead Generation: Regardless of your industry, you need a strategy for finding potential customers. This strategy could involve content marketing, networking, partnerships, or paid advertising.
- The Art of the Pitch: Can you concisely and persuasively explain your startup's value proposition? Practice is key, whether it's for investors or customers.
- Closing and Objection Handling: What does your sales process look like? Be prepared for common objections and develop strategies to overcome them.
Why It's Critical
- Validating Your Idea: Business acumen forces you to confront reality. Is there a large enough market willing to pay to solve their problem?
- Securing Funding: Investors don't just back ideas. They back teams that demonstrate business sense and a clear path to profitability.
- Making Smart Decisions: Every startup faces tough choices. Should you hire that top developer, or spend on advertising? A foundation in business principles helps you make informed decisions based on data, not just gut feelings.
- Pivoting When Needed: No startup succeeds by blindly sticking to its original plan. Business acumen tells you when a target market is too small, a cost is unsustainable, or a pivot to a different strategy is needed for survival.
Operational Excellence: Process Optimization, Logistics, Team Management
Startups are often chaotic by nature - you're wearing multiple hats, figuring things out on the fly. But as you grow, efficiency and smooth operations become critical. This is where operational excellence comes in:
Process Optimization
- Workflow Mapping: Visualize how tasks get done. Are there unnecessary steps, handoffs that cause delays, or dependencies that could be streamlined?
- Automation Tools: Many repetitive tasks can be automated with software. This frees up your team's time for higher-value work.
- Bottleneck Identification: Where do things get stuck most often? Focusing on removing these pain points has a cascading effect on your overall efficiency.
Logistics (for Product-Based Startups)
- Supplier Selection: Finding reliable, cost-effective suppliers is crucial. Consider lead times, quality control, and the potential for negotiating as you scale.
- Inventory Management: Overstocking ties up cash, and understocking leads to missed sales. Forecasting and the right software tools are key.
- Shipping Optimization: Negotiate rates with carriers, explore fulfillment services, and create processes to streamline order packing and dispatch.
Team Management
- Clear Roles and Responsibilities: As your team grows, overlap and confusion can kill productivity. Define who owns what and how decisions are made.
- Communication Systems: What tools will you use for team communication, task tracking, and file sharing? Having defined processes prevents miscommunications.
- Performance Metrics: Set clear expectations and goals for team members. How will you measure success in their roles? Regular feedback loops ensure everyone's aligned.
Why It's Critical
- Scalability: If your early-stage operations are messy, each new customer or team member will add to the chaos. Efficient systems are the foundation for sustainable growth without falling apart at the seams.
- Customer Satisfaction: Operational excellence isn't just about internal benefits. Delivering products on time, minimizing errors, and having responsive customer support translates directly into higher satisfaction and long-term loyalty.
- Resource Management: Optimize how you use time, money, and your most valuable asset: the people on your team. Wasted resources limit your startup's potential.
- Team Morale: Chaotic environments lead to burnout and frustration. By building operational excellence, you create a workspace where people feel empowered, not overwhelmed. This is essential for attracting and retaining top talent.
- Investor Confidence: Operational maturity shows investors you're not just focused on the big idea but also on the day-to-day execution that makes the idea a successful reality.
Vision and Adaptability: Someone to see the long game and someone to pivot when needed.
A successful startup needs a delicate balance between unwavering belief in its core mission and the flexibility to adjust strategies. This balance is embodied in two critical skills:
The Visionary
- Defines the Purpose: They articulate why the startup exists beyond simply making money. What problem does it solve for customers? How does it change the market or impact the world?
- Inspires Action: A compelling vision makes the hard work worth it. It attracts talented team members, potential investors, and the first passionate customers.
- Steadies the Ship: When times are tough, or setbacks happen, the visionary reminds everyone of the ultimate goal, keeping morale and focus high.
The Adapter
- Reads the Environment: They stay attuned to market feedback, competitor moves, and technological changes, which informs them when a shift in strategy might be needed.
- Experiments and Iterates: They are unafraid to try new tactics, test assumptions, and refine products or services. They see failure as a learning opportunity rather than defeat.
- Keeps the Core Intact: Adapting doesn't mean abandoning your mission. They find ways to pivot while staying aligned with the startup's original purpose.
Why It's Critical
A startup with only a visionary risks becoming stuck and irrelevant, unable to respond to a dynamic market. A startup with only an adapter risks losing its identity, chasing trends rather than solving a true problem. The synergy between the two skill sets is what leads to long-term success.
"X-Factors" for Your Startup: Industry-specific skills will be critical
While the foundational skills we've discussed are essential, the specific "X-factors" depend heavily on your startup's industry or niche. Here's why they matter:
- Credibility and Trust: In regulated fields like healthcare or finance, deep industry knowledge builds trust with customers and partners. You need to speak their language and understand the nuances of the field.
- Problem-Solving Depth: Every industry has specific challenges. Specialized expertise can mean the difference between a superficial solution that fails to gain traction and one that truly tackles the industry's pain points.
- Navigating Complexities: Some industries have regulatory hurdles, complex sales cycles, or unique supply chain issues. Specialized knowledge helps navigate these effectively.
- Competitive Advantage: If your competitors have industry veterans, you need to match that expertise. Your "X-factor" could combine technical skills and an in-depth understanding of the market landscape.
Examples of Industry-Specific "X-Factors":
- Healthcare: Clinical experience, understanding of medical regulations, knowledge of medical device development processes.
- AI/Machine Learning: Data science expertise, proficiency in specific AI frameworks, and the ability to translate complex algorithms into business applications.
- Fintech: Deep knowledge of financial regulations, experience with payment systems, security protocols, and risk management.
- E-commerce Expertise in specific platforms (Shopify, Magento, etc.), understanding of supply chain logistics and digital marketing strategies.
If You Lack This Skill
Not every cofounder can be an expert in everything. The key is identifying your "X-Factor" early on. Options include:
- Finding an Industry-Expert Cofounder: Especially if your field is heavily regulated or highly technical, this can be the most direct solution.
- Building an Advisory Board: Experienced professionals from your industry can offer mentorship and critical insights, even if they aren't full-time team members.
- Focused Upskilling: If your idea intersects with an area you're less familiar with, invest the time to learn at least the basics. This will help you communicate effectively with any experts you bring on board.
The Bottom Line: Your Success Depends on the Right Skillset
Starting a business is an amazing but incredibly challenging journey. Early, idea-fueled excitement can quickly give way to the realization that a great idea isn't enough. You need well-rounded skills to make your startup dream a reality.
Whether you're a solo founder seeking the perfect cofounder or part of an existing team trying to figure out why things aren't clicking, taking an honest inventory of your collective skillset is crucial. Do you have the following:
- The Technical Heartbeat: Someone to create and manage the core of what you offer.
- The Business Brain: The ability to understand your market, model financials, plan strategically, and close the deals that keep you afloat.
- Operational Efficiency: Systems in place for smooth workflows, managing teams, and handling the logistics of a growing business.
- The Vision and the Agility: Someone upholding long-term goals, tied with the willingness to pivot and adapt when the market demands it.
- The Industry "X-Factor:" The specialized knowledge that gives you an edge in your niche.
No single person has to be a master of all of these. However, paying attention to all of them significantly increases your startup's risk of failure. Be honest about your strengths and weaknesses. Seek cofounders, advisors, or early team members whose skills complement yours.